Abstract(in English) | We newly developed 3D full-vectorial ?nite element bidirectional beam propagation method (3DBiBPM) for thee?cient design of nonradiative dielectric (NRD) waveguide components. The BiBPM is a ?eld-based propagation operatormethod that does not have to compute eigenpairs or diagonalizing characteristic matrices. In addition, the propagation operatormethod can solve 3D problem as 2D problem. So it may advanatageous to solve periodic or uniformed sturucture in propaga-tion-axes. We show the analysis results of NRD guide with airgap and NRD guide with a sapphire resonator. In this paper, wedemonstrate the validity of 3DBiBPM by comparing two analysis results with 3DFEM. |
